Today’s Forecast:
Fire danger remains high across the mountains west of I-25 with cooler and humid air leading to showers east across the plains. A cold front overnight will lead to a much cooler afternoon across southern Colorado, with southeast winds our only hope to mix the air back into the 60s and 70s later today. Showers are expected across the southeast plains, mainly focused through Baca and Prowers county from the late morning to the early afternoon. Overnight easterly winds will likely bring fog and mist into northern El Paso County by Wednesday morning.

COLORADO SPRINGS: High - 68; Low - 44. A mix of clouds and sun today with dry skies and breezy winds through the afternoon.

PUEBLO: High - 75; Low - 47. Mostly cloudy skies and cool with a stronger breeze in the afternoon. A quick sprinkle around lunch is possible, but most of the rain today is expected much farther east.

CANON CITY: High - 75; Low - 48. A mix of clouds and sun today with dry skies and a stronger breeze in the afternoon.

WOODLAND PARK: High - 66; Low - 37. Clouds in the morning with sunshine and Fall-like temps in the afternoon. Smoke from the Decker Fire may become visible through the afternoon and evening.

TRI-LAKES: High - 60s; Low - 40s. A mix of clouds and sun today with dry skies and breezy winds through the afternoon. Fog and even mist will likely develop after midnight into Wednesday morning.

PLAINS: High - 70s; Low - 40s. Cloudy and cool today across the plains with scattered showers and thunderstorms. Rain is most likely across Baca County, but eastern Las Animas, Bent, and Prowers counties could still see a few light scattered showers.

WALSENBURG/TRINIDAD: High - 70s; Low - 40s. A mix of clouds and sun today with high fire danger west over the mountains, and a few showers well east away from Trinidad in Las Animas County over the Raton Mesa.

Extended Outlook:
Fog and mist are likely to come back to the Monument Hill area and possibly Teller County early Wednesday morning, with sunny and dry skies for the rest of the day. Thursday will be quite a bit cooler across the region with lower 60s expected in Colorado Springs and mid 60s for Pueblo. Friday will be warm and windy with cooler weather into the weekend.
